/  30
 
Page 1 of 30
D
ESIGN
A
LTERNATIVES
 
Electronic Attendance System
 Joseph Ng Chow [ joseph.ngchow@utoronto.ca ]Victoria Mui [ victoria.mui@utoronto.ca ]Brian Shim [ brian.shim@utoronto.ca ]Veronica Wong [ veve.wong@utoronto.ca ]Dave DearmanCSC318 – The Design of Interactive Computational MediaOctober 27, 2008
 
 
Page 2 of 30
Table of Contents
PROJECT DESCRIPTION 4REQUIREMENTS SUMMARY 5
Functional 5User 5Usability 5Environmental 5Technical 6
 DESIGN SPACE 6
Difficult to Realize Requirements 6Tradeoffs 7Design Alternatives Overview 8
 
DESIGN ALTERNATIVES 8
Design Process 8Scenarios 8Scenario 1: The Daily Attendance 8Scenario 2: Emergency Lockdown 9Storyboard 12Touchscreen Interface 13Description 13Rationale 14Illustrations 15Assessment 17Stylus Interface 18Description 18Rationale 19Illustrations 20Assessment 23Keyboard Interface 25Description & Rationale 25Illustrations 26Assessment 28
 
Page 3 of 30
REQUIREMENT MODIFICATIONS 29
Functional 29User 29Usability 29Environmental 29Technical 29
ADDITIONAL USABILITY CRITERIA 30
Memorability 30Flexibility 30Predictability
30
APPENDICES
Group Responsibilities BreakdownAppendix A: Paper PrototypesAppendix B: Raw DataAppendix C: Prototype Interview Protocol

Share & Embed

More from this user

Add a Comment

Characters: ...